Some non-threatening fixes to some headers, as well as some casting
changes that make winelib more win32 code compatible.

diff --git a/include/objbase.h b/include/objbase.h
index 1f63640..628e87b 100644
--- a/include/objbase.h
+++ b/include/objbase.h
@@ -1,6 +1,7 @@
 #ifndef __WINE_OBJBASE_H
 #define __WINE_OBJBASE_H
 
+#define _OBJBASE_H_
 
 #include "wine/obj_base.h"
 
@@ -38,6 +39,9 @@
 #define STDAPICALLTYPE          __stdcall
 #define STDAPIVCALLTYPE         __cdecl
 
+#define FARSTRUCT
+#define HUGEP
+
 #define STDAPI                  EXTERN_C HRESULT STDAPICALLTYPE
 #define STDAPI_(type)           EXTERN_C type STDAPICALLTYPE